Interact with Why This Is The Time To Invest In Biochar Production Equipment Available For Purchase

Why This Is The Time To Invest In Biochar Production Equipment Available For Purchase

Should you put money into biochar production equipment on the market?

I'm from this instance

Log in to interact

I'm from another instance

Enter your full username to interact